What is TriNet?
TriNet provides HR solutions tailored to the needs of small and medium-sized businesses (SMBs). With comprehensive services including human capital, benefits packages, risk reduction, compliance, payroll management and up-to-date technology, TriNet eases the complexities of HR for SMBs. By leveraging the full service HR solutions of TriNet, SMBs can benefit from improved efficiency and effectiveness in managing personnel resources.

Is TriNet right for you?
What buyers should know before shortlisting TriNet
TriNet delivers a robust Professional Employer Organization (PEO) and HR technology platform tailored to small and medium-sized businesses that want to outsource payroll, benefits, compliance, and HR administration. By combining payroll processing, benefits administration, risk management, and human resources support under one roof, TriNet helps businesses offload time-intensive HR tasks and focus on growth.
Its integration center and API ecosystem enable connections with accounting, HRIS, and recruiting tools, giving teams flexible data workflows. TriNet’s centralized platform and benefit offerings appeal to companies that want a single partner for core people operations.
While pricing and implementation can be substantial for very small teams, its compliance expertise and integrated services make it a solid choice for teams growing rapidly or lacking internal HR infrastructure.

Alternatives to TriNet
Why buyers keep looking beyond TriNet
TriNet is primarily focused on U.S. employment. Companies hiring or operating internationally often require global payroll, local labor law support, and country-specific benefits. These organizations may choose global HR platforms built specifically for multi-country compliance and international expansion.
Companies with experienced HR, payroll, and legal staff often want to retain direct ownership of people operations. For these teams, outsourcing HR through a PEO may feel unnecessary or restrictive. They may prefer software that supports internal processes without shared employer relationships.
Some organizations prefer to build their HR stack by selecting separate tools for payroll, benefits, recruiting, and performance management. These teams value flexibility and control over each function and may choose modular HCM platforms that integrate well together instead of committing to an all-in-one PEO solution.
Smaller teams with simple payroll requirements often don’t need the full PEO model that TriNet provides. Businesses with limited headcount, single-state operations, or minimal compliance complexity may find lighter payroll and HR tools more cost-effective while still covering essential needs like pay runs, tax filing, and basic employee records.
